AWS クラウド サービスを日常的に使用する場合、多くの開発者や運用保守担当者は、リソースを管理するために AWS CLI などのコマンドライン ツールを頻繁に呼び出す必要があります。しかし、従来の方法では通常、ツールのローカルインストール、アクセスキーの構成、VPN への接続などが必要になり、プロセスが面倒で、セキュリティ上のリスクが生じます。これらの問題を解決するために、AWS は便利で安全、かつ設定不要のサービスを提供します。 AWS クラウドシェル。
AWS CloudShell とは何ですか?
AWS クラウドシェル AWSが提供するサービスです。 ブラウザベースの対話型コマンドライン環境。 AWS コンソールにログインすると、ユーザーはワンクリックでターミナルウィンドウを開き、ローカル設定なしで Web ブラウザから直接 AWS CLI コマンド、自動化スクリプト、またはツールチェーンを実行できます。
つまり、AWS CloudShell は、AWS リソースへの高速かつ安全なアクセスを必要とするシナリオに特に適した、「すぐに使える」クラウドコマンドラインツールです。
AWS CloudShell コア機能
- ゼロ構成の起動
AWS CLI をインストールしたり、ローカルで認証情報を設定したりする必要はなく、コンソールを開いて使用するだけです。
- 組み込み開発ツール
AWS CLI、Python、Node.js、Bash、Git などの開発/運用ツールがデフォルトで統合されています。
- 権限を自動的に継承する
CloudShell は、現在ログインしているユーザーの IAM 権限を自動的に使用して、秘密鍵が公開されないようにします。
- 安全性とコンプライアンス
すべてのデータは、セキュリティ規制に準拠し、実稼働環境および管理環境に適した AWS クラウドで実行されます。
- 無料でご利用いただけます
各 AWS リージョンでは、追加費用なしで 1 GB の永続ストレージスペースが提供されます (追加のコンピューティングリソースや通話料金は除く)。
一般的な使用シナリオ
- AWS CLI コマンドのデバッグ
ローカル環境を構成せずに、aws s3 ls、aws ec2 describe-instances などのコマンドをすばやく実行します。
- クラウド上でスクリプトを実行する
自動化されたスクリプトまたはインフラストラクチャ コード (CloudFormation、CDK など) のデプロイメント タスクを実行します。
- 一時的なタスク処理
ローカルに依存せずに、顧客サイト、会議プレゼンテーション、またはリモートオフィス環境にある AWS リソースに一時的にアクセスします。
- チームワークトレーニング
新入社員は CloudShell を標準のコマンドライン ツールとして使用することで、トレーニングと操作の障壁を減らすことができます。
AWS CloudShell の使い方
使い方はとても簡単で、たった 3 つのステップです。
- AWSコンソールにログインする
- 右上のツールバーにある「CloudShellアイコン」(端末の形をしたアイコン)をクリックします。
- 数秒待つと、CloudShell 環境が自動的に起動し、コマンドの入力を開始できます。
デフォルトの環境は Amazon Linux 2 に基づいており、.bashrc のカスタマイズと一般的なターミナル操作の習慣をサポートしています。
クラウドでのおすすめ: AWS CloudShell をより便利に活用しましょう
「On the Cloud」は、AWS の公式認定エージェントとして、長年にわたり、企業、スタートアップ チーム、政府機関、教育機関のお客様にサービスを提供してきました。以下のシナリオでは、AWS CloudShell を積極的に使用することを強くお勧めします。
- 初期リソースのトライアルまたは迅速なPoC構築
- リモート従業員向けの安全な AWS アクセス
- トレーニング期間中の統一されたテクノロジースタックと標準化された操作
- ローカルインストール環境なしでの迅速なスクリプト検証
当社はお客様に以下を提供できます:
- CloudShell のセキュリティ アクセス範囲を制御するための IAM 権限ポリシー構成
- 事前構成された環境テンプレートにより、繰り返しの導入コストを削減
- 使用仕様の策定と従業員の使用指導
- CloudFormation/CDK などの Infrastructure as Code ツールによる標準化されたデプロイメント サポート
結論
AWS CloudShell は、効率、セキュリティ、使いやすさを向上させる強力なツールです。開発者や運用・保守担当者による日常的な使用に適しているだけでなく、エンタープライズ チームに統合された低コストのコマンド ライン ソリューションを提供します。
導入ガイダンス、権限ポリシーのカスタマイズ、自動化ソリューションのサポートが必要な場合は、ページ下部の QR コードをスキャンして、「In the Cloud」チームにお問い合わせください。当社は、プロフェッショナルで効率的、かつコンプライアンスに準拠した AWS クラウド サービス サポートを提供します。